#ee5676 - RGB(238, 86, 118) - French Rose Color FAQ

What is the color code for French Rose?

Hex color code for French Rose color is #ee5676. RGB color code for french rose color is rgb(238, 86, 118).

What is the RGB value of #ee5676?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#ee5676 is rgb(238, 86, 118).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'238' indicates the intensity of the red component, '86' represents the green component's intensity, and '118'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#ee5676.

What does RGB 238,86,118 mean?

The RGB color 238, 86, 118 represents a dull and muted shade of Red. The websafe version of this color is hex ff6666.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to French Rose.

What is the HSL value of #ee5676?

In the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#ee5676 has an HSL value of 347° (degrees) for Hue, 82% for Saturation, and 64% for Lightness. In this HSL representation, the Hue at 347° indicates the basic color tone, which is a shade of red in this case. The Saturation value of 82% describes the intensity or purity of this color, with a higher percentage indicating a more vivid and pure color. The Lightness value of 64% determines the brightness of the color, where a higher percentage represents a lighter shade. Together, these HSL values combine to create the distinctive shade of red that is both moderately vivid and fairly bright, as indicated by the specific values for this color. The HSL color model is particularly useful in digital arts and web design, as it allows for easy adjustments of color tones, saturation, and brightness levels.
